This amber midget is known as the Hathaway midget.  John Hathaway is one of the more prolific jar sellers in the collecting community.  Several years ago a cache of these jars was found and John made a deal and bought them.  He resold them at an extremely reasonable price and I bought one of those original ones.  I thought at the time that I ought to buy two and wish now I'd carried through with that.  At the same time, I wondered if the number of jars would depress the price but over the years they've gone up substantially from the price that John originally sold them at.

They were made in Virginia.  I'm assuming a manufacturing date of around 1880-1890 or so.  They are a lovely shade of orange amber and, while worth less than most other amber midgets, they still fetch a pretty good price.
